Sep 16, 2022 · The Economy section has 114 standard seats with just 31 inches of pitch (legroom) and the seats are 16.9-inches to 17.3-inches wide. There are also 30 Main Cabin Extra seats that have 34-40 inches of legroom. The seats are still 17.1-inches to 17.3-inches wide. Price increases start at just $20.Jun 5, 2023 · A bulkhead seat can be located in several areas of an aircraft. Usually, these seats immediately face a fixed wall, dividing the seats from something else in the cabin. On nearly every aircraft, there are seats in the forward-most part of the plane, facing the wall at the entry door and forward galley. On bigger aircraft, there can be even more ... Buying a Delta Comfort Plus seat usually runs $100 to $150 more than a standard economy seat for a round-trip ticket. There You Have It: Exit Row vs Comfort Plus Seating. Delta Exit Row seating definitely offers much more legroom, but with narrower seats, quite a few of which do not recline, and no seat in front under which to stow carry-on items. Economy Comfort seats are in the front of the Economy Class, so you’ll be amongst the first to be on your way upon arrival. Other features include: 5 cm more legroom than a standard seat. 4-5 cm more recline than a standard seat. Be one of the first Economy Class passengers to board.
